Paralegals and Legal Assistants

Dover Delaware law library in attorney's office

Legal assistants and paralegals basically both hold the same job roles and functions, only with different titles. On the other hand, legal secretaries are not the same as either of those two positions and belong to a different job classification. Both paralegals and legal assistants help Dover DE lawyers with a wide range of job duties, including legal research, maintaining client files, drafting legal documents and communicating with clients. Their specific job duties are based upon the type of practice where they are employed. As an example, a legal assistant for a criminal law firm may assist with the logistics of a trial or transporting documents to court. In private firms, a paralegal's work is usually billed by the hour as are the attorney's. And the same as attorneys, they must carry out their duties with a high degree of professionalism and comply with a strict code of professional ethics. As mentioned, their responsibilities can be wide ranging in support of the firms where they are employed, but some of their routine activities might include:

  • Investigating and fact checking cases
  • Researching related cases and laws
  • Composing correspondence and legal papers
  • Filing legal documents with opposing counsel or the court
  • Helping lawyers get ready for trial and stay organized with their cases
  • Organizing and managing legal files, documents and additional records

With all of their duties, the job of a paralegal can be involved and rather demanding. However, what they are not legally allowed to do is provide legal advice and counsel or represent a client in a legal proceeding. But paralegals are not limited to administrative or clerical tasks more suited to the job of a legal secretary. Paralegals really are the main support systems for lawyers. And because they do so much of the legal ground work and preparation, attorneys have the ability to handle a much larger volume of cases or clients than they could on their own.

Paralegal Training and Certification

Dover Delaware male paralegal consulting with client on phone

As we previously covered, paralegals are basically the same as legal assistants, with paralegals perhaps having more professional sounding job titles. As a result, for either position the academic prerequisites and opportunities will be the same. The fastest means to launch your career as a paralegal in Dover DE is by earning a certificate, which can require just 6 months to accomplish. A large number of entry level positions do call for an Associate's Degree, which provide a more extensive education and can be acquired at numerous community colleges in two years. For an even more comprehensive education, 4 year Bachelor's Degrees are an option as well. Once you have obtained either a certificate or degree, you may want to continue and receive a certification. Although it is not a mandatory requirement in Delaware to work as a paralegal, certification can not only help maximize your employment opportunities, but help establish you as a professional as well. A few of the highly respected certifying organizations in the field are:

  • National Federation of Paralegal Associations
  • American Alliance of Paralegals
  • National Association of Legal Assistants
  • National Association for Legal Professionals

By graduating with a paralegal degree or certificate from an accredited program (we will discuss the benefits of accreditation later) and earning a certification, you will have taken 2 crucial first steps that will help guarantee your success as either a paralegal or a legal assistant.

Online Paralegal and Legal Assistant Classes

Dover Delaware female taking paralegal classes onlineOnline legal assistant or paralegal programs have become more prevalent and can be a good alternative for students living in Dover DE searching for convenient access to classes and accommodating scheduling. Online programs can be particularly attractive to individuals who keep working while earning a certificate or degree. As an added advantage, online schools can often be less expensive than more traditional options. Even ancillary expenses for such things as commuting or study materials may be minimized or eliminated. One caution, not all online schools are accredited, which we will cover in greater detail later. But at the very least accreditation helps ensure that the education you receive is of the highest quality. So check to make sure that the school and program you are looking into are accredited by a respected agency, for instance the American Bar Association. But if you are disciplined enough to study in a less supervised and conventional environment, then earning your degree or certificate online could be the ideal choice for you.

Things to Ask Paralegal Degree Programs

Since you now you have a better understanding regarding what paralegals do and what academic choices are available, you can begin the process of evaluating schools. But because there are numerous programs accessible at junior and community colleges in the Dover DE area, in addition to trade and vocational schools, you need to know what questions to ask so that you can evaluate each one. This is particularly true when you add all of the online paralegal degree and certificate programs also. If you are like many potential students, you will start by searching for schools within driving distance and then comparing their tuition. But as we have already covered, there are other important factors to consider as well, including accreditation and the reputation of the schools. So let's go over several of the questions you need to be asking the programs you are researching so that you can properly vet each one and make your final choice.

Is the Paralegal School Accredited? The paralegal program and school that you choose should be accredited by a highly regarded accrediting agency such as the American Bar Association. If it is an online school, it may also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ance education. Accreditation will not only help guarantee that the education you will receive will be of the highest standard, but it will demonstrate to potential employers that you are a qualified professional as well. A number of Dover DE law firms will only hire entry level paralegals that have graduated from an accredited program. Finally, financial assistance and student loans are typically accessible only for accredited programs.

What's the School's Reputation? Investigate what the rankings and reputations are for the legal assistant programs you are considering. This is of particular importance if you are entering the field with no previous work history, since employers will need to rely on the quality of your education exclusively. Verifying that the school you pick is accredited is an excellent first step. Checking school rating reports can help verify school quality of education and rankings as well. You can also contact some Dover DE law practices that you may have an interest in working for after graduating and ask what schools they suggest. Bear in mind that even though a school is not the most highly rated, its paralegal program may still have an outstanding reputation.

Does the Program Sponsor Internships? Internship programs give students a chance to experience working in a law office or other legal enterprise while still in school. They can also provide a means for students to start developing contacts within the Dover DE legal field. Find out if the paralegal programs you are reviewing provide internship programs, particularly in areas of the law that you are most interested in entering upon graduation.

Is Job Placement Assistance provided? You will most likely wish to secure employment quickly after graduation, but finding that initial job in a new field can be challenging without assistance. Find out if the paralegal programs you are interviewing have job assistance programs and what their placement rates are. High and rapid placement rates are a good indication that the schools have sizable networks and great relationships with Delaware legal services employers. It also substantiates that their graduates are well regarded and sought after.

Where is the Campus Located? Since laws vary from state to state, it might be a good idea to select a paralegal school domiciled in Delaware or the state where you plan to work after graduating. Also, it will be important to develop relationships in the area legal community, perhaps through an internship program. This is all the more justification to obtain your education in the community where you wish to practice. Also, if you go to classes at a community college, many require a higher tuition for students that reside outside of their districts. So you may want to initially investigate those schools that are within the Dover DE area.

How Much is the Total Expense? Paralegal schools can differ in cost depending on the credential obtained and the length of training furnished. However, tuition will not be the only expenditure for your training. Don't forget to add the cost of supplies, books and commuting to classes to your budget as well. Financial aid may be available to help offset some of the expense, so make sure to talk to the school's financial aid department to see what is offered in Dover DE. Of course if you choose to attend an online program, a portion these additional costs, for instance for commuting, might be reduced or eliminated.

Do the Classes Accommodate your Schedule? A number of paralegal students keep working while getting their training and require flexibility in class scheduling. If you can just attend weekend or evening classes near Dover DE, verify classes are available at those times. Additionally, if you can only attend on a part-time basis, confirm that the school you choose provides that option. Finally, inquire what the process is for making-up missed classes due to sickness, work or family obligations.
